Livin in a Garbage Truck ..lol meuasso Published 02/04/2012 I know I could m/, Autoplay On Next Video Share Tweet Flip Email Pin It Embed: Tags: wtf news NEXT VIDEO Real ghost walking down the street ? 3 Comments Log in for Comments
3 Comments